With a score of 56 out of 100, Bayshire Rancho Mirage earns a C grade — placing it near the middle of California nursing facilities. Families should review the detailed metrics below when considering this Rancho Mirage location.
Bayshire Rancho Mirage provides above-average staffing with 4.61 total nurse hours per resident per day. Higher staffing levels are generally associated with better care outcomes and more attentive staff.
Recent inspections identified 39 deficiencies at Bayshire Rancho Mirage. While none were classified as the most serious level, families should review the detailed inspection history below.

How This Grade Was Calculated
This facility's grade of C is based on a score of 56 out of 100, calculated from official CMS Nursing Home Compare data:
- Overall CMS Rating: 4★ → 32 pts (max 40)
- Health Inspection Rating: 4★ → 20 pts (max 25)
- Staffing Rating: 2★ → 8 pts (max 20)
- Quality Measures Rating: 4★ → 12 pts (max 15)
- Penalty deductions: -15 pts
- Fine deductions: -1 pts
Grades: A=85+, B=70–84, C=55–69, D=40–54, F=below 40
